CLUSTERF@#K is an action-comedy with paranormal elements.

After besting an evil mage, two private investigators unwittingly find themselves being chased by a shadowy government agency over a powerful artifact they may not even have.

CLUSTERF@#K is a creator owned six issue series written by Jon Parrish with art by Diego Toro (Lark & Eagle, Mechanical Knight), colors by Kote Carvajal (Mars Attacks, Zombies vs Robots, One Must Break, Secrets and Shadows), lettered by Nic J Shaw (Action Johnson), and edited by Steven Forbes.
